Key Features to Consider When Buying a Die Cutting Machine

When buying a die cutting machine, there are several key features to consider. The first feature is the type of die cutting technology used. There are two main types: manual and electronic. Manual die cutting machines require the user to turn a handle to cut out the design, while electronic machines use a motor to do the cutting. Electronic machines are generally faster and more precise than manual machines. Another feature to consider is the size of the machine. Die cutting machines come in a variety of sizes, from small, portable machines to large, industrial-sized machines.

The size of the machine will depend on the size of the projects you plan to work on. If you only plan to work on small projects, such as cutting out shapes for scrapbooking, a small machine may be sufficient. However, if you plan to work on larger projects, such as cutting out designs for quilting or sewing, a larger machine may be needed. The type of material the machine can cut is also an important feature to consider. Some machines can only cut through thin materials, such as paper or fabric, while others can cut through thicker materials, such as cardboard or metal.

In addition to these features, the ease of use of the machine is also an important consideration. Some machines are very easy to use, with simple, intuitive interfaces, while others may be more complicated to use. If you are new to die cutting, you may want to look for a machine that is easy to use and has a gentle learning curve. The price of the machine is also an important consideration. Die cutting machines can range in price from under $100 to over $1,000, depending on the features and capabilities of the machine.

The warranty and customer support offered by the manufacturer are also important features to consider. A good warranty can provide peace of mind and protect your investment in the machine. Look for a machine with a comprehensive warranty that covers parts and labor for at least a year. Customer support is also important, as it can help you troubleshoot any problems you may have with the machine. Look for a manufacturer that offers good customer support, such as a toll-free phone number or online support resources.

What is die cutting and how does it work?

Die cutting is a process used to cut out shapes and designs from various materials such as paper, fabric, and metal. It involves the use of a die, which is a metal template with a specific shape or design cut out of it. The die is placed on top of the material to be cut, and then a machine applies pressure to push the material through the die, resulting in a cut-out shape. This process can be used to create a wide range of items, from scrapbook pages and greeting cards to custom signs and logos.

The die cutting machine is an essential tool for this process, as it provides the necessary pressure and precision to cut out intricate designs and shapes. There are several types of die cutting machines available, including manual, electronic, and computer-controlled machines. Each type of machine has its own unique features and benefits, and the choice of machine will depend on the specific needs and requirements of the user. For example, a manual machine may be suitable for small-scale projects and hobbyists, while a computer-controlled machine may be more suitable for large-scale commercial projects.

What types of die cutting machines are available?

There are several types of die cutting machines available, including manual, electronic, and computer-controlled machines. Manual machines are the most basic type of die cutting machine, and they require the user to turn a handle or crank to apply pressure to the die. Electronic machines are more advanced, and they use a motor to apply pressure to the die. Computer-controlled machines are the most advanced type of die cutting machine, and they use a computer program to control the cutting process and allow for precise and intricate cuts.

The choice of die cutting machine will depend on the specific needs and requirements of the user. For example, a manual machine may be suitable for small-scale projects and hobbyists, while a computer-controlled machine may be more suitable for large-scale commercial projects. Electronic machines may be a good option for users who want a balance between precision and affordability. Additionally, some die cutting machines may have additional features such as multiple cutting heads, adjustable pressure, and compatibility with different types of dies and materials.
